Common Spring Lawn Treatment Jobs
Spring Lawn Fertilization - promotes healthy growth and vibrant color after winter dormancy.
Aeration Services - relieves soil compaction and improves nutrient absorption for a lush lawn.
Weed Control - reduces weed presence to maintain a clean and healthy turf.
Overseeding - fills in bare patches and enhances grass density for a fuller lawn.
Soil Testing - assesses nutrient levels to inform targeted treatment plans.
Pest Management - controls insects that can damage grass and affect overall lawn health.
Spring Lawn Treatment Questions
What is included in spring lawn treatment services? These services typically involve fertilization, weed control, and aeration to promote healthy growth and prepare the lawn for the season.
When is the best time to schedule spring lawn treatment? The ideal time is early spring when the grass begins to actively grow and before weeds become established.
How can spring lawn treatment improve lawn health? It provides essential nutrients, reduces weeds, and improves soil conditions for a lush, green appearance.
Are spring treatments safe for children and pets? Yes, most treatments are formulated to be safe once they have dried, but it’s advisable to follow specific product guidelines.
